Ensuring Readability and Professionalism in Print Materials
While aesthetics are crucial, functionality cannot be ignored. When using decorative fonts like BM Graphics - Stars, it is vital to consider readability, especially on small labels or mobile screens. I always advise my clients to use these dingbats for accents, borders, and separators rather than body text. They are perfect for drawing attention to a sale price on a poster or highlighting a special offer on a menu, but the actual description of the product should remain in a highly legible typeface. By treating BM Graphics - Stars as a supporting actor rather than the lead, you maintain clarity while still injecting personality. Before finalizing any print run, always check the spacing and scaling of the glyphs. A star that looks perfect on a computer screen might disappear when printed on a small sticker, so testing your design assets at actual size is a non-negotiable step. This attention to detail ensures that your final product looks crisp, professional, and ready for the market.
